Optimizing Your Travel Business with AI-Powered Cross-Sell Campaigns
The travel industry is highly competitive, and finding ways to differentiate your business while driving revenue growth can be a challenge. One effective strategy is to leverage cross-selling techniques, which involve suggesting relevant products or services to customers based on their existing bookings or preferences. However, manually identifying potential upsells can be time-consuming and prone to human error.
That’s where text summarization comes in – a powerful AI technology that can help you quickly and accurately identify opportunities for cross-sell campaigns. By automating the process of analyzing customer data, product offerings, and travel patterns, text summarization can enable your business to make data-driven decisions and boost conversions.
Some key benefits of using a text summarizer for cross-sell campaign setup in the travel industry include:
- Increased accuracy: Automated summaries reduce the risk of human error, ensuring that you’re presenting relevant products to customers based on their actual needs.
- Faster decision-making: With AI-powered insights at your fingertips, you can make informed decisions about product offerings and pricing strategies in real-time.
- Enhanced customer experience: By suggesting personalized products and services, you can improve the overall travel experience for your customers and increase loyalty.
Challenges with Cross-Sell Campaign Setup in Travel Industry
Implementing an effective text summarizer for cross-sell campaigns in the travel industry comes with its own set of challenges. Some of these challenges include:
- Limited domain knowledge: Text summarizers struggle to understand the nuances of travel-related language, leading to inaccurate summaries and missed opportunities.
- Contextual understanding: The complexity of travel booking processes, including multiple destinations, modes of transportation, and accommodations, can be difficult for text summarizers to grasp.
- Emotional appeal: Travelers often make decisions based on emotional connections with destinations, experiences, or memories. Text summarizers may not be able to capture these emotional aspects effectively.
To overcome these challenges, it’s essential to understand the unique requirements of the travel industry and develop a tailored approach for cross-sell campaigns that leverage text summarization technology.

Use Cases
The text summarizer can be integrated into the cross-sell campaign setup process to enhance decision-making and improve customer experience.
- Automated Product Recommendations: The text summarizer can analyze product reviews, descriptions, and customer feedback to generate concise summaries that highlight key benefits and features. This information can then be used to suggest complementary products or upgrades during checkout.
- Personalized Travel Itineraries: By analyzing travel plans, including flight schedules, accommodation options, and activities, the text summarizer can create personalized itineraries with recommended cross-sell opportunities. For example, a customer planning a trip to Paris might receive suggestions for visiting the Eiffel Tower or Louvre Museum.
- Sentiment Analysis: The text summarizer’s sentiment analysis capabilities can help identify customer emotions and preferences during different stages of the booking process. This information can be used to tailor cross-sell offers and improve overall customer satisfaction.
- Competitor Analysis: By analyzing competitor websites, reviews, and ratings, the text summarizer can provide insights that inform cross-sell strategies. For instance, if a competitor is offering a free upgrade to a luxury suite, the text summarizer can suggest similar upgrades to enhance the customer experience.
- Customer Feedback Analysis: The text summarizer’s natural language processing capabilities can help analyze customer feedback and sentiment, enabling cross-selling teams to identify areas of opportunity and improve overall customer satisfaction.
